Advice Column:
-Delete any emails or texts that aren’t absolutely InDiSpEnSaBlE – not many people have heard of this one, but the thing is that the emails are just data being stored somewhere, and to keep all that data, quite a lot of electricity is needed. So the less data there is, the less fossil fuels will be burned to keep it available. If you would like to keep an email for sentimental purposes, you can always take a screenshot of it or write it down on paper. Similarly, it’s a good idea to go through any online storage drives you have. It’s also quite satisfying to de-clutter:) You can also unsubscribe from any mailing lists you’re on and try not to send gratuitous emails, so that the data won’t be there in the first place. It’s a small thing, but it helps!
-Walk or bicycle to where you need to go – or you can carpool, which is really fun! (But only with people you trust, of course.)
-Try not to spend too much time on a laptop or smartphone (this goes for me too… :/) because it takes up a lot of electricity – summer’s the best time for doing non-digital things anyway :))
-Reuse things or buy secondhand items, rather than buying up new stuff.
-Try to find things to do in your local area, like going to a state park, instead of taking a flight to a different country for vacation.Important Dates:
